diff options
| author | 2021-02-11 19:44:26 +1100 | |
|---|---|---|
| committer | 2021-02-12 18:48:10 -0800 | |
| commit | 7ad63ea542c69b4d7d495a38aa247b4958989ee7 (patch) | |
| tree | 7065051ed0c7f9717a3789777bf4ea835f54eeab /src | |
| parent | address issues (diff) | |
| download | yuzu-7ad63ea542c69b4d7d495a38aa247b4958989ee7.tar.gz yuzu-7ad63ea542c69b4d7d495a38aa247b4958989ee7.tar.xz yuzu-7ad63ea542c69b4d7d495a38aa247b4958989ee7.zip | |
revert to std::sin and std::cos
Diffstat (limited to 'src')
| -rw-r--r-- | src/audio_core/command_generator.cpp | 4 | ||||
| -rw-r--r-- | src/audio_core/delay_line.h | 2 | ||||
| -rw-r--r-- | src/audio_core/effect_context.cpp | 6 |
3 files changed, 6 insertions, 6 deletions
diff --git a/src/audio_core/command_generator.cpp b/src/audio_core/command_generator.cpp index 2e2b296b0..437cc5ccd 100644 --- a/src/audio_core/command_generator.cpp +++ b/src/audio_core/command_generator.cpp | |||
| @@ -91,11 +91,11 @@ float Pow10(float x) { | |||
| 91 | } | 91 | } |
| 92 | 92 | ||
| 93 | float SinD(float degrees) { | 93 | float SinD(float degrees) { |
| 94 | return std::sinf(degrees * static_cast<float>(std::numbers::pi) / 180.0f); | 94 | return std::sin(degrees * std::numbers::pi_v<float> / 180.0f); |
| 95 | } | 95 | } |
| 96 | 96 | ||
| 97 | float CosD(float degrees) { | 97 | float CosD(float degrees) { |
| 98 | return std::cosf(degrees * static_cast<float>(std::numbers::pi) / 180.0f); | 98 | return std::cos(degrees * std::numbers::pi_v<float> / 180.0f); |
| 99 | } | 99 | } |
| 100 | 100 | ||
| 101 | float ToFloat(s32 sample) { | 101 | float ToFloat(s32 sample) { |
diff --git a/src/audio_core/delay_line.h b/src/audio_core/delay_line.h index 420b71cdb..cafddd432 100644 --- a/src/audio_core/delay_line.h +++ b/src/audio_core/delay_line.h | |||
| @@ -9,7 +9,7 @@ public: | |||
| 9 | DelayLineBase(); | 9 | DelayLineBase(); |
| 10 | ~DelayLineBase(); | 10 | ~DelayLineBase(); |
| 11 | 11 | ||
| 12 | void Initialize(s32 _max_delay, float* src_buffer); | 12 | void Initialize(s32 max_delay_, float* src_buffer); |
| 13 | void SetDelay(s32 new_delay); | 13 | void SetDelay(s32 new_delay); |
| 14 | s32 GetDelay() const; | 14 | s32 GetDelay() const; |
| 15 | s32 GetMaxDelay() const; | 15 | s32 GetMaxDelay() const; |
diff --git a/src/audio_core/effect_context.cpp b/src/audio_core/effect_context.cpp index eeee8e325..89e4573c7 100644 --- a/src/audio_core/effect_context.cpp +++ b/src/audio_core/effect_context.cpp | |||
| @@ -126,10 +126,10 @@ void EffectI3dl2Reverb::Update(EffectInfo::InParams& in_params) { | |||
| 126 | params.status = ParameterStatus::Initialized; | 126 | params.status = ParameterStatus::Initialized; |
| 127 | skipped = in_params.buffer_address == 0 || in_params.buffer_size == 0; | 127 | skipped = in_params.buffer_address == 0 || in_params.buffer_size == 0; |
| 128 | if (!skipped) { | 128 | if (!skipped) { |
| 129 | auto& work_buffer = GetWorkBuffer(); | 129 | auto& cur_work_buffer = GetWorkBuffer(); |
| 130 | // Has two buffers internally | 130 | // Has two buffers internally |
| 131 | work_buffer.resize(in_params.buffer_size * 2); | 131 | cur_work_buffer.resize(in_params.buffer_size * 2); |
| 132 | std::fill(work_buffer.begin(), work_buffer.end(), 0); | 132 | std::fill(cur_work_buffer.begin(), cur_work_buffer.end(), 0); |
| 133 | } | 133 | } |
| 134 | } | 134 | } |
| 135 | } | 135 | } |